TheStreet.com (TSCM) this afternoon posted Q4 revenue of $16.5 million, in line with its previous guidance. The company had projected revenue of $9.5 million to $9.7 million from paid services, and $6.7 million to $6.9 million from marketing services; the actual results were $9.7 million, and $6.8 million, respectively.
The company lost 3 cents a share in the quarter.
TSCM in late trading is down 6 cents at $3.70.
